- ベストアンサー
MySQLにユーザを登録したい
のですがLinuxではどのようなコマンドで登録するのでしょうか? パスワードを設定するのは mysqladmin -u root password 'xyz' -p でできることは分かるのですが 最初から存在するroot以外のユーザを作る方法がわかりません
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
とりあえず root でログイン ■ユーザの作成と権限の付与 ローカルホストのみ有効の場合 mysql> grant all on sample.* to sample_user@localhost identified by 'パスワード'; すべてからアクセスOKの場合 mysql> grant all on sample.* to sample_user@'%' identified by 'パスワード'; grant 権限[(フィールド名[, フィールド名 ...])][, 権限[(フィールド名[, フィールド名 ...]) ... ] on データベース名.テーブル名 to ユーザ名[@ホスト名] [identified by 'パスワード'] [with grant option] sample がDB名。 sample_user が ユーザー名 パスワード は 半角英数で。 詳しくは参考URLを。
お礼
ありがとうございます postgresqlはcreateuserを使うのですが mysqlはsql文でユーザを作るのですね